Medical officials say former Missouri state representative Cora Faith Walker’s cause of death was due to a heart disease. First reported by KSDK, St. Louis Medical Examiner Michael Graham says Walker died of a heart condition known as nonischemic cardiomyopathy. Graham explained the condition as a disease of the heart muscle, one that usually affects older people with high blood pressure, but he said that Walker did not have high blood pressure.

ROXANA - Kaylyn Dixon is a standout in multiple sports and also an excellent student. During the spring, Dixon is the Shells' goalie. Dixon said she has been playing soccer since she was 4 years old and started playing club soccer when she was 9 years old. "The part I love most about soccer is the friendships I have made through it," Dixon said. "I have met some of my best friends through it and have been able to watch them grow through this sport as well. Another part I love is pushing my abilities as far as I can. Saving a ball that everyone thought I couldn’t is the best feeling in the world." Kaylyn pointed out that volleyball is the other sport she loves. "I’m starting libero for my high school volleyball team and my club team as well," she said. "It has taught me many lessons throughout my career and without this sport, I wouldn’t be the same person or player I am today." CARROLLTON - Members and friends of the Carrollton United Methodist Church are showing a huge heart for the children of Ukraine through the United Nations Children’s Relief Fund (UNICEF). Led by Larry Gillingham, the Carrollton United Methodist Church will sponsor a baked potato bar Sunday, May 1, 2022, at the Church Fellowship Hall from 11 a.m. to 1 p.m. A free-will offering will be accepted with proceeds going to support the children of Ukraine through the United Nations Children’s Relief Fund – UNICEF. Gillingham said menu items include baked potatoes with a variety of hot and cold toppings, a relish tray, build-it-yourself ham sandwiches, homemade desserts, and a choice of drinks. The Church and Fellowship Hall is located on the corner of Maple Street and Highway 67 in Carrollton. “Everyone is cordially invited to attend,” Gillingham said. “It is special to us because we wanted to do something to support the Ukraine children.
